Technical Breakdown
The MKD850-D-38 series features:
- Polypropylene dielectric with self-healing properties
- -40°C to +105°C operating range
- 38mm lead spacing for heat dissipation
In wind power applications, these capacitors have shown 92% efficiency retention after 50,000 operational hours – 15% better than industry average.
